My Review of "Beat Street"
Beat Street is an 80's movie about hip hop in the Bronx at that time. Although it isn't marketed as such, this movie really is a musical. I think a lot of the charm of this movie comes from the musical and dance elements. The story is pretty rudimentary and the acting isn't the best. You're really here for the historical context and the players that were involved with this project.

My Review of "Blackberry"
Blackberry is a comedy that's based off the true events of the real life Blackberry phone company RIM. This movie came out in 2023 but you could have swore they made this movie during the early 2000s. It's a crazy blast from the past and if you're Canadian this movie has an extra blast of nostalgia to hit you.
